Design Bolt-Together Steel Stillage
Budget: $30 – $250 NZD
I need my current welded stillage re-engineered into a fully bolt-together version without losing any performance. The existing unit carries 5 000 kg, stacks securely for transport, and is built from 75 × 75 × 4 SHS and 100 × 100 × 4 SHS. All overall dimensions must stay exactly the same.
Key points to hit:
• 5 t load capacity verified through calculation or FEA
• Only bolted joints—absolutely no welding
• Members cut on a tube-laser, so hole patterns and mitres must suit that process
• Safe stacking identical to the original
• Suitable for both indoor and outdoor use
Deliverables: 3D CAD model, part drawings with laser-cut details, bolt and grade specification, and a concise assembly guide. I will supply the old drawings once we start; you return a package that a fabricator can send straight to the laser cutter and assemble with spanners.
